Recently bought a 2009 Nuevo with MES controller that keeps crashing and needs frequent reset via the push button.
I'm looking to get hold of a manual/wiring-diagram/pinout description for the MES controller. I did see some older posts where somebody has posted a manual, but the document has now time-expired.
I'm a retired electronics engineer, so my initial plan is to add power-supply filtering and signal-cable filtering to try to keep out electrical interference.

Some versions of the MES control panel require a lithium battery, which requires replacement every few years. Have you checked to see if this is all that is needed? The documentation that I have states that a CR1620 is required, but be warned - that may not be true of all models.
